comparemela.com
Home
Prerana Automotive
Top Locations Tagged with Prerana Automotive
Prerana Automotive in India - 580031/Automotive-parts-store near Dharwad
1). Prerana Automotive Tata Motors Hubli India
Prerana Automotive in India - 560004/Automotive-service near Bengaluru
2). Prerana Automotive Tata Bangalore India
vimarsana © 2020. All Rights Reserved.